Risk factors for intracranial infections caused by micro-invasive drainage for spontaneous cerebral hemorrhage and prevention measures

OBJECTIVE To explore the risk factors of intracranial infections after micro-invasive drainage treatment of the patients with spontaneous cerebral hemorrhage so as to provide theoretical bases for further prevention and treatment.METHODS The clinical data of 260 patients treated with micro-invasive drainage from Feb 2005 to Dec 2011 were retrospectively analyzed.RESULTS Of totally 260 cases of patients with spontaneous cerebral hemorrhage,30 cases(11.5%)of intracranial infection were found;the infection rate of the patients aged between 20 and 60 years old was 8.00%,the infection rate of the patients aged more than 60 years old 18.00%,the difference between the two group was significant(P0.05);the patients with the duration of indwelling less than 5days had a lower infection rate than did those with the duration of indwelling more than 5days(6.43% vs 17.50%),the difference was significant(P0.05);the patients using single catheter had a lower infection rate than did those using dual catheters(7.06% vs 20.00%),the difference was significant(P0.01);the infection rate of the patients who underwent the intracerebral hematoma cavity drainage was 5.56%,the patients who underwent the ventricular drainage 21.43%,the difference between the two groups was significant(P0.01);the infection rate of the patients with the hematoma cavity injected with urokinase was 14.86%,the patients without being injected with urokinase 4.71%,the difference was significant(P0.05);the infection rate of the patients with complications was 20.69%,the patients without complication 6.94%,the difference was significant(P0.01);the infection rate of the patients with the leakage of cerebrospinal fluid after removal of the catheter was 26.15%,the patients without the leakage of cerebrospinal fluid 6.67%,the difference was significant(P0.01).In addition,the lower the GCS score,the greater the infection rate was.CONCLUSION With the widespread use of micro-invasive surgery,it is important to properly analyze and treat the postoperative complications.The measures for the prevention of postoperative infections include the reasonable application of antibiotics,shortening the duration of indwelling,correct positioning of drainage pack,rational injection of urokinase,and nutrition reinforcement as well as prevention of other complications.
